WebJul 22, 2024 · Preheat oven to 325°. Bake pumpkin seeds in a single layer in a shallow pan 8 to 10 minutes or until toasted and fragrant, stirring halfway through. WebDec 2, 2024 · You can eat the seeds with the shell on, since it’s softer than when roasted. Just know, the pumpkin seed shell is particularly high in fiber. WebSep 12, 2024 · Boiling the seeds in water over low-to-medium heat for about 10 minutes may make the seeds easier to digest. The seeds consist of a white outer shell and a green seed within, both parts are completely edible. Hold the pumpkin seed in your hand or pop into your mouth. Crack the side of pumpkin shell in half using your teeth, like you would a sunflower seed.
